问答网首页 > 网络技术 > 区块链 > 区块链安全算法是什么(区块链安全算法的奥秘:是什么构成了其防御机制?)
找回味覺找回味覺
区块链安全算法是什么(区块链安全算法的奥秘:是什么构成了其防御机制?)
区块链安全算法是一种用于保护区块链网络中数据完整性和安全性的技术。它主要包括加密算法、数字签名算法、共识算法等。这些算法共同确保了区块链网络中数据的机密性、真实性和不可篡改性,从而保障了区块链系统的安全性和可靠性。
星空冬雪星空冬雪
区块链安全算法是一种用于保护区块链网络中数据完整性和安全性的加密技术。它通过使用复杂的数学算法和密码学原理,确保数据的不可篡改性和可追溯性。这些算法通常包括哈希函数、数字签名、公钥和私钥等。 哈希函数是一种将任意长度的输入(称为“消息”)转换为固定长度输出(称为“哈希值”)的函数。这种转换过程是不可逆的,因此可以用于验证数据的完整性。数字签名则是通过哈希函数生成的,可以用于验证数据的发送者和接收者的身份。公钥和私钥是加密和解密数据的关键,它们可以用于在区块链网络上进行安全的通信。 总之,区块链安全算法通过使用复杂的数学算法和密码学原理,确保了区块链网络中数据的安全性和完整性。
 imagepng imagepng
区块链安全算法是一系列用于保护区块链网络中数据完整性、防止篡改和确保交易安全性的技术。这些算法通常包括加密技术、共识机制、数字签名和哈希函数等。 加密技术:使用公钥和私钥对数据进行加密和解密,以保护数据的隐私和完整性。 共识机制:通过分布式节点的共识算法(如工作量证明POW、权益证明POS、委托权益证明DPOS等)来验证交易的有效性,并确保网络中的节点都同意一个特定的交易或区块。 数字签名:使用公钥和私钥对消息进行签名和验证,以确保消息的真实性和发送者的身份。 哈希函数:将输入数据转换为固定长度的散列值,用于验证数据的完整性和防止数据被篡改。常见的哈希算法有SHA-256、SHA-3等。 零知识证明:一种无需泄露任何信息即可验证某个陈述真实性的方法。它允许用户在不透露具体信息的情况下证明某个事实的存在。 同态加密:一种可以在加密状态下执行计算的技术,使得即使数据被加密,也可以在加密状态下进行计算。这有助于提高区块链的安全性和实用性。 身份验证和访问控制:通过区块链技术实现去中心化的身份验证和访问控制,确保只有授权的用户才能访问和操作区块链上的资产。 智能合约:基于区块链的自动执行的合同,可以确保合同条款的执行,减少欺诈和纠纷的可能性。 防重放攻击:防止攻击者在多次尝试后重复提交相同的交易,从而确保交易的安全性。 跨链通信:实现不同区块链之间的安全通信,促进区块链生态系统的互操作性。 总之,区块链安全算法旨在确保区块链网络中的数据安全、防止篡改和确保交易的可靠性,从而提高整个区块链系统的安全性和可信度。

免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。

区块链相关问答

  • 2026-03-26 区块链BYC指的是什么(区块链BYC:究竟指代什么?)

    区块链BYC指的是一种基于区块链技术的去中心化应用,它允许用户通过智能合约和加密技术进行交易和管理。BYC是一种全新的数字资产,具有独特的价值和用途,可以在各种场景下使用,如支付、存储、投资等。...

  • 2026-03-26 nft的区块链是什么(NFT的区块链是什么?)

    NFT(非同质化代币)的区块链是一种基于区块链技术的数字资产系统,它允许用户创建、交易和拥有独一无二的数字资产。NFT区块链的主要特点包括: 非同质化:NFT区块链上的所有资产都是唯一的,它们具有独特的属性和价值,如...

  • 2026-03-25 区块链的矛盾是什么(区块链的悖论究竟为何?)

    区块链的矛盾主要在于其去中心化的特性与中心化应用之间的冲突。一方面,区块链技术通过分布式网络实现了去中心化,消除了传统中心化机构对数据的控制,提高了数据的安全性和透明度。然而,另一方面,为了实现去中心化,区块链需要大量的...

  • 2026-03-26 抖音怎么清理大数据(如何有效清理抖音上的大数据?)

    在抖音上清理大数据,通常指的是清除或优化你的抖音账户数据,以减少存储空间的占用和提高使用体验。以下是一些可能的方法: 删除不活跃内容:如果你不再使用某些视频或者评论,可以手动删除这些内容。 清理缓存和临时文件:定...

  • 2026-03-26 大数据专业描述怎么写(如何撰写一个吸引人的大数据专业描述?)

    大数据专业描述通常包括以下几个方面: 专业名称:大数据技术与应用 培养目标:本专业旨在培养具备大数据分析、处理和应用能力的高素质人才,能够在政府、企事业单位、科研机构等领域从事数据挖掘、数据管理、数据可视化、数据...

  • 2026-03-26 大数据干货怎么做(如何制作高质量的大数据干货内容?)

    大数据干货怎么做? 在当今这个数据驱动的时代,掌握如何有效地处理和分析大数据成为了一项至关重要的技能。无论是企业还是个人,都需要了解如何利用大数据技术来获取有价值的信息,从而做出更明智的决策。以下是一些关于如何制作大数据...

网络技术推荐栏目
推荐搜索问题
区块链最新问答